Let's talk about some tips for gardening. Start off with a small garden Honey sickles seem to be the easiest to grow plant and harvest. They are the easiest to get to elder stage which gives the best rewards. Gnomes these little guys are important and needed for your plants to give harvests. I have tested with and without and the without has yet to give any harvest. Watch what you plant likes and dislikes Lets say if you plant a Desparagus near Laugh-o-dil They wont give harvest. Stay with the lower energy using spells if your garden is small enough it wont use that much energy. I am hoping KI gives us more energy or allow us to use mana instead. This will leave pet trainers the energy they still need and be able to garden at same time.

Plants allowed for houses- Dorms-50 Small houses- 50, bigger world houses like the WC playhouse allow 100, school houses 100 same for the Palace and Watchtower. One thing to keep in mind pots count towards the furniture items. Watch your counts everyone.

Ok, ok ,I know back to farming. Moolinda Wu talks to you about farming, then you get to meet this cute little mole Farley the gardener, he will teach you how to take care of your plants. Gardeners are found in Golem court,Krokotopia ,Mooshuu and Celestia. Golem Court Gardener sells all the needs for the first steps of farming, pots, seeds, spells. He tells you to check out the stages of seeds which teaches you all about the stages of grow and also what can happen. Plants start as seedlings and grow until elder plants. Mature seeds can produce items such as reagents, pet snacks, treasure cards, gold or more seeds.




Spells you can train these spells do not take training points they only cost gold. I know simply awesome! Spells are by rank as you start with rank 1 I would buy all those rank 1 spells. These spells use energy ob the left side of the card it tells you how much. These spells give you everything you need to make a plot, plant and care for your seeds. such as sun,rain,pest control and music.Here is a picture of what it looks like when you plant needs something, use the inspect spell to find out what your plant needs, this one needed sun.

The bazaar ,yes the place we all wizards young and old go to get the most wanted items. I know we all understand and there are many guides on how to use the bazaar. What I want to show you is how to get those items you want. First off make sure you have room in your back pack and enough gold to buy anything you see you might like as a fast pace, remember there are others that might want that same item.




Now you are ready, There are 2 ways to search for items one being # of items in stock and one being cost. Lets click on # in stock Click on it one time, this will take you to every single item that has only 1 in stock. Most of these are the hardest to find. Next way is cost by clicking on cost twice it will lead you to the most expensive items.





Now that we got those covered, lets do some fast shopping. Click on the type of items you want like lets say furniture, I go to highest price for the item I am looking for today which are mini games. steps are click on bed icon-cost twice- repeat until you find the item you want and then buy takes you clicking on item and then on buy -no hesitating- that will cost you the item you want. I have learn something new for my housing readers. MooShu gardens :). I was not the person who found this but you know me I wont leave them the way they look. :) This is a crafted item Sold by Eudora Tangletree in Olde town. Very simple recipe and you use the basic crafting table.






Off to decorating, Now like I said you know me I want my housing to be as real looking as possible, so this being said all gardens must have plants :). I found one that could be pineapples, of course must have my very own lotus garden and some wild bamboo, hum wait I see mushrooms growing will have to fix that later on ;). This was very simple to create small blue trimmed rug and tic tac toe board or chessboard, place rug then board and move only rug to area you want garden. Place all the objects you want in your garden on the board and pick up the rug, now you can place your garden right over the top. Add you details these items make or break your area, like my shovel and wheel barrel. Behold my own version of Wizard101 gardens.
